POMPON


Meaning of POMPON in English

n. (also pompom) 1 an ornamental ball or bobble made of wool, silk, or ribbons, usu. worn on women's or children's hats or clothing. 2 the round tuft on a soldier's cap, the front of a shako, etc. 3 (often attrib.) a dahlia or chrysanthemum with small tightly-clustered petals.

[ F, of unkn. orig. ]
